Education
Edwin Duda was educated at University of Virginia[2]. His doctoral advisor was Gordon Thomas Whyburn[3].
Career and Affiliations
Notable students include Patricia Lee Kelley[4], Ana Cristina Montes de Oca[5], Alicia M. Giovinazzo[6], and Daniel Ferguson[7]. Doctoral students include James Edgar Keesling[10], a mathematician[22]; William Hugh Haynsworth[11]; Jack Warren Smith[12]; Higinio Valerio Fernandez[13]; Philip Richard Bartick, II[14]; and James Alva Kell, III[15].
